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Northern Colorado ICE Center (Fort Collins, CO)
The Northern Colorado ICE Center is situated in the southern part of Fort Collins, offering a blend of accessible sports facilities and burgeoning commercial areas. The venue is conveniently located near major thoroughfares, making entry from various directions straightforward. Primarily accessed via South Country Road, which connects to Harmony Road and Interstate 25, visitors can navigate to the center with relative ease. The nearest major airport is Denver International Airport (DEN), approximately a 70-mile drive southeast, which can take anywhere from 75 to 100 minutes depending on traffic. For those flying into or out of the Fort Collins-Loveland Municipal Airport (FNL), it's a shorter commute of about 15 miles. Public transportation options are limited around the ice center itself, making car travel or rideshares the most common modes of transport. It’s advisable to allow ample time for travel, especially during peak event days or rush hour, to avoid delays in reaching your destination. Consider utilizing GPS navigation for the most current traffic conditions upon arrival.

Weather & Seasons at Northern Colorado ICE Center
- Winter: Winter in Fort Collins typically brings cold temperatures, with average highs in the 30s and 40s Fahrenheit. Expect chilly conditions, requiring warm layers, hats, and gloves for any outdoor time, including walking to parking or waiting for shuttles. Snowfall is common, so allow extra travel time and check road conditions, especially on I-25.
- Spring & early summer: Spring weather can be variable, ranging from cool and breezy days to warmer afternoons, with occasional rain showers or even late snow. Early summer maintains pleasant temperatures, ideal for light jackets and comfortable clothing. Layering is recommended to adapt to changing conditions, and always be prepared for a brief shower.
- Mid-summer: Mid-summer days are typically warm to hot, with highs often in the 80s and 90s Fahrenheit. While the ice center offers a cool respite, outdoor activities and travel will require sun protection, hydration, and light, breathable clothing. Evenings usually cool down slightly, making them pleasant for outdoor dining.
- Fall season: Fall offers crisp, cool air and beautiful scenery, with temperatures gradually decreasing through the season. Comfortable layers are essential, including sweaters and light jackets, as mornings and evenings can be chilly. This season is generally pleasant for travel and exploring, with less extreme temperatures than summer or winter.
- Rain & snow: Rain is most frequent in the spring and early summer, while snow is characteristic of winter. During inclement weather, be cautious when driving and walking, as surfaces can become slippery. Indoor plans, such as visiting the museum or shopping centers, are good alternatives if outdoor activities are impacted by heavy precipitation.
